Use 75% as a planning target
Many students plan around a 75% attendance threshold. Your official requirement may differ, so adjust the selector when your institution uses another percentage.

Is 75% attendance compulsory in every college?
No. 75% is a common target, but your institution, course, and current academic policy determine the exact requirement.
